This might not be obvious. You may be given mole fractions or moles and then need to convert to a mass unit. Watch your significant figures. Always make sure the sum of the mass percentages of all components adds up to 100%.

How many moles of H are in 1 mole of H2O? 2 moles A mole of water molecules contains 2 moles of hydrogen atoms and 1 mole of oxygen atoms. Is Avogadro's Number?
